I am glad if you can use it. Be aware that the formulas in column E and F are so-called array formulas. Array formulas are special in that they require to be entered a certain way. Where you normally just press Enter when you finish a formula, an array formula must be entered by holding down Ctrl and Shift before pressing Enter. If you do it correctly Excel will automatically put braces {} around the formula. Do not try to enter these braces manually. Excel will then think it is a text string and not a formula. When you have entered one array formula correctly you can copy it to other cells as you normally do. I do not understand what may have happened to column B in Sheet1 (Day).
